Position:home  

Mastering GDM: A Comprehensive Guide to Generalized Data Mining for Data Science Enthusiasts

Generalized Data Mining (GDM) has emerged as a powerful tool for extracting valuable insights from vast and complex datasets. Its versatility and scalability have made it a key technique in various industries, including finance, healthcare, manufacturing, and more. This comprehensive guide will delve into the realm of GDM, exploring its concepts, applications, and best practices.

What is Generalized Data Mining (GDM)?

GDM is an umbrella term that encompasses a wide range of data mining techniques aimed at discovering patterns and relationships within large, heterogeneous datasets. Unlike traditional data mining methods, which focus on specific problem domains, GDM adopts a more general approach, allowing it to handle a diverse array of data types and analytical tasks.

Why GDM Matters

In today's data-driven world, the ability to extract meaningful insights from vast amounts of data has become imperative. GDM offers several key benefits:

  • Comprehensive Analysis: GDM provides a comprehensive view of data, enabling analysts to identify patterns, anomalies, and correlations that may be missed by traditional methods.
  • Data Integration: GDM can handle heterogeneous datasets, integrating structured and unstructured data from various sources to provide a holistic understanding.
  • Scalability: GDM algorithms are designed for scalability, allowing them to process massive datasets efficiently, even on distributed computing systems.
  • Flexibility: GDM can be tailored to specific business requirements, providing domain-specific insights that drive informed decision-making.
  • Real-Time Analysis: With the advent of streaming data technologies, GDM can be applied to real-time data streams, enabling proactive decision-making and predictive analytics.

Key Concepts of GDM

  • Data Abstraction: GDM involves abstracting data into a common representation, enabling the application of uniform algorithms across diverse datasets.
  • Pattern Discovery: GDM algorithms aim to identify patterns, relationships, and anomalies within data, providing actionable insights for business intelligence.
  • Model Building: GDM techniques can be utilized to build predictive models that forecast future trends, optimize decision-making, and improve business outcomes.
  • Data Visualization: GDM often incorporates data visualization tools to present discovered patterns and insights in a visually compelling manner.
  • Domain Knowledge: Incorporating domain knowledge into GDM algorithms enhances the accuracy and interpretability of the results.

Types of GDM Algorithms

GDM encompasses a wide variety of algorithms, each tailored to specific tasks and data types. Some common GDM algorithms include:

gdm

Mastering GDM: A Comprehensive Guide to Generalized Data Mining for Data Science Enthusiasts

  • Clustering Algorithms: Identify groups or clusters within data, such as k-means clustering and hierarchical clustering.
  • Classification Algorithms: Build models to predict the category or class of new data points, such as Naive Bayes and Support Vector Machines (SVMs).
  • Prediction Algorithms: Forecast future values or events based on historical data, such as Time Series Forecasting and Regression Analysis.
  • Association Rule Mining: Discover frequent patterns and associations within data, often used in market basket analysis and recommendation systems.
  • Natural Language Processing (NLP) Algorithms: Process human language data, such as text mining and sentiment analysis.

Applications of GDM

GDM finds applications in a diverse range of industries and domains, including:

  • Finance: Fraud detection, risk assessment, and stock market prediction.
  • Healthcare: Disease diagnosis, drug discovery, and personalized medicine.
  • Manufacturing: Quality control, process optimization, and predictive maintenance.
  • Retail: Customer segmentation, market basket analysis, and supply chain optimization.
  • Social Sciences: Social network analysis, opinion mining, and event detection.

GDM in Practice: A Step-by-Step Guide

  1. Define the Business Problem: Clearly articulate the problem you aim to solve using GDM.
  2. Data Gathering and Preparation: Collect relevant data from various sources and prepare it for analysis by cleaning, transforming, and integrating.
  3. Algorithm Selection: Choose the appropriate GDM algorithm based on the data type and business requirements.
  4. Model Building: Train the GDM algorithm using the prepared data.
  5. Model Evaluation: Assess the performance of the model using metrics such as accuracy, precision, and recall.
  6. Deployment and Use: Deploy the model in a production environment and use it to generate insights, drive decision-making, and improve business outcomes.

Effective Strategies for GDM

  • Feature Engineering: Extract and engineer relevant features from the data to enhance modeling accuracy.
  • Cross-Validation: Use cross-validation techniques to evaluate the robustness and generalizability of your models.
  • Model Ensemble: Combine multiple GDM models to improve overall performance and reduce bias.
  • Hyperparameter Tuning: Optimize the hyperparameters of GDM algorithms to achieve optimal results.
  • Domain Knowledge Integration: Incorporate domain knowledge into the GDM process to enhance the interpretability and accuracy of insights.

Tips and Tricks for GDM

  • Start with a small dataset: Begin with manageable datasets to gain a clear understanding of the GDM process.
  • Experiment with different algorithms: Try out various algorithms to determine the best fit for your data and problem.
  • Visualize your data: Use data visualization tools to explore patterns and identify potential issues.
  • Document your findings: Keep a detailed record of your steps, observations, and results for future reference and collaboration.
  • Seek expert advice: Consult with experts in the field to gain valuable insights and overcome technical challenges.

FAQs on GDM

  1. What is the difference between GDM and traditional data mining? GDM adopts a more general approach, handling diverse data types and analytical tasks, while traditional data mining focuses on specific problem domains.
  2. What are the challenges of GDM? Common challenges include handling large and complex datasets, selecting the appropriate algorithms, and ensuring interpretability and accuracy of results.
  3. What are future trends in GDM? GDM is expected to integrate with new technologies such as artificial intelligence (AI) and machine learning, enabling more advanced and automated data analysis.
  4. What is the market size of GDM? The global GDM market is estimated to reach $48.8 billion by 2026, indicating significant growth potential.
  5. What are the job opportunities for GDM professionals? GDM professionals are in high demand in various industries, with job titles such as data scientist, data analyst, and machine learning engineer.
  6. What is the learning path for GDM? To become a successful GDM practitioner, a strong foundation in mathematics, statistics, and programming is recommended.
  7. What is the best software for GDM? Numerous software tools are available for GDM, including RapidMiner, KNIME, and Weka, each with its strengths and weaknesses.
  8. What is the future of GDM? GDM is expected to play a crucial role in data-driven decision-making and innovation in various industries, driving new advancements and business opportunities.

Conclusion

Generalized Data Mining (GDM) is a powerful technique that empowers data analysts and scientists to unlock valuable insights from large and heterogeneous datasets. By adopting a comprehensive and flexible approach, GDM enables organizations to improve their decision-making, optimize operations, and gain a competitive advantage in the data-driven era. Embracing the principles, applications, and best practices of GDM will help you harness the power of data to drive innovation and achieve tangible business outcomes.

Tables

Table 1: Top Industries using GDM

Industry Applications
Finance Fraud detection, risk assessment, stock market prediction
Healthcare Disease diagnosis, drug discovery, personalized medicine
Manufacturing Quality control, process optimization, predictive maintenance
Retail Customer segmentation, market basket analysis, supply chain optimization
Social Sciences Social network analysis, opinion mining, event detection

Table 2: Comparison of Common GDM Algorithms

Algorithm Purpose Strengths Weaknesses
k-Means Clustering Identifying clusters in data Fast and easy to implement Can be sensitive to outliers
Naive Bayes Building classification models Simple and efficient Assumes feature independence
Support Vector Machines (SVMs) Building classification and regression models High accuracy Can be computationally expensive
Time Series Forecasting Predicting future values or events Can handle time-dependent data Assumes trends and patterns will continue
Association Rule Mining Discovering frequent patterns and associations Useful for market basket analysis Can generate many rules, which can be difficult to interpret

Table 3: Top Software Tools for GDM

Software Features Strengths Weaknesses
RapidMiner Comprehensive suite of GDM tools User-friendly interface, drag-and-drop functionality Can be expensive
KNIME Open-source GDM platform Extensible through plugins Steep learning curve
Weka Free and open-source GDM software Wide range of algorithms Can be limited in handling large datasets
gdm
Time:2024-10-04 11:50:47 UTC

electronic   

TOP 10
Related Posts
Don't miss